    I have also been sorting out the stretch goals. I really want to offer both the 0.6mm and 0.25mm nozzle sizes, but in order to do so I need to have enough demand. For now I think it is better to offer the 0.6mm nozzle size as the first stretch goal. I understand that many of you were more interested in the 0.25mm nozzle size. However, the 0.25mm nozzle will require more testing due to the higher extrusion force so I think it is a better idea to start with a more user friendly nozzle size. A 0.6mm nozzle size will also allow you guys to print with Taulman T-Glase!

    Hi Mike,

    The bowden coupler threads directly into the top of the heat sink.

    I just use standard aluminium hex nuts as they are the most readily available.

    what size threads for the PTC coupling? M5? M6?

    How come you don't use jam nuts? Seems like they'd be better suited for this application and could further reduce melt/transition zones.

    Hi Mike,

    The coupler is 1/8 BSP Threaded for 1.75mm version and 1/8 BSPT Threaded for the 3mm version.

    I use standard hex nuts because aluminium fasteners are very scarce and the standard nuts are more readily available. Aluminium jam nuts are also more easily damaged when you tighten them down. Standard nuts were the more practical option in my mind.

    Why did you need aluminum anyways? The thermal conductivity gain is probably offset by the increase in surface area and thermal mass. You would do better with stainless steel jam nuts in my opinion. The huge melt zone and transition zones are big drawbacks in my view, especially for bowden applications.

    It might be best to use stainless steel for the melt zone jam and then aluminum for the transition zone. Increasing thermal mass at the nozzle would help maintain a more stable temperature

    Hi Mike,

    Thanks for following up!

    I have found in testing that the increased thermal conductivity of the aluminium nuts helped minimize the thermal gradient in the melt zone allowing for more accurate readings. That's why I chose to stick with aluminium over brass or SS.

    Also, the melt zone and transition zone are very configurable. I always use a very short 2mm transition zone to eliminate jamming and I configure the length of the melt zone based on my application. You can easily configure a short (12mm) melt-zone if that is what you are looking for.

    Below is a comprehensive outline of the design features of Prometheus V2:

    V2 Design Features

    - Durable, actively cooled, compact, all-metal construction for high-temperature extrusion up to 300C.

    - Professional internal polishing along the full length of the nozzle creates a near mirror finish which reduces friction in the hot end. This eliminates jamming when printing PLA, even with long retractions in a Bowden system.

    - The nozzle is machined from a single piece of stainless steel. The 1-piece design eliminates all internal “melt-zone” junctions making hot end leaks a thing of the past.

    - Variable length “melt-zone” allows for the hot end to be customized according to your needs. From high precision to high speed printing, Prometheus V2 does it all.

    - Heat Sink efficiently dissipates heat from the nozzle maintaining a sharp 2mm thermal transition at temperatures up to 300C. Optimized heat dissipation allows for a quieter cooling fan and minimizes vibrations.

    - Internal geometry allows for the Bowden collet to be inserted directly into the heat sink enabling easy compact Bowden integration for both 1.75mm and 3mm versions. All heat sinks are Bowden compatible and switching between Bowden and Direct configuration takes just a few seconds.

    - In both the Bowden and Direct configurations, a PTFE tube passes into the heat sink and facilitates a smooth filament path directly from your extruder into the 1-piece nozzle. This improves performance when printing flexible filaments like NinjaFlex. [Note: PTFE tubing is not subjected to high temperatures within the hot end.]

    - Compact design conserves z-height and allows two hot ends to be placed as close as 16mm from each other, conserving print space in a dual extrusion set-up.

    - Professional heater cartridge and high temp sleeving on the thermistor means that no messy Kapton tape is required! The thermistor is held in place with an M3 bolt and washer.

    - Standard J-Head groovemount dimensions means that Prometheus V2 should fit most extruders and is a drop-in replacement for your old hot end.

    The nozzle length scales with orifice size so the larger orifice nozzles can be assembled with longer Melt-Zones to allow for higher flow rates. It also makes nozzle identification much easier ;)
